1.ABSTRACT:
Rock, Paper, Scissors is a simple hand python
game that is often used as a decision-making tool
between two people. In this game, each player
simultaneously forms one of three shapes with an
outstretched hand. The possible shapes are "rock,"
"paper," and "scissors." The winner is determined
based on a set of simple rules:
 Rock beats scissors (Rock crushes scissors).
 Scissors beats paper (Scissors cut paper).
 Paper beats rock (Paper covers rock).

The Rock, Paper, Scissors (RPS) game is a simple yet


engaging game that involves two players making
simultaneous hand signs, leading to one of them
winning based on the game's rules. This project aims to
create a Python-based RPS game that provides an
interactive and enjoyable gaming experience.

2.PROJECT DESCRIPTION:
How to Play:

1. The game starts with a welcoming message and


prompts the player to choose a hand sign.
2. The player types their choice ("rock," "paper," or
"scissors") into the command line.
3. The computer's choice is randomly generated.
4. The game determines the winner based on the rules
and displays the result (e.g., "You win!", "Computer
wins!", or "It's a tie!").
5. The game asks if the player wants to play another
round.
6. The player's score is updated based on the outcome of
each round.
7. The game continues until the player decides to quit.

To enhance the game and make it more engaging, you


can consider adding the following features:
1. GUI: Implement a graphical user interface using a library
like Tkinter for a more user-friendly experience.
2. Difficulty Levels: Add different difficulty levels for the
computer opponent, making it easier or harder to win.
3. Sound Effects: Include sound effects to make the game
more immersive.
